This poster describes the software biomc2, which detects phylogenetic recombination using a prior distribution of distances between topologies of consecutive alignment segments.
We present its usage on an HIV genomic dataset and on simulated alignments, where we show the importance of our chosen probability for the distances, which resemble the minimum number of recombinations.
